Job Description - Special Education Teacher - Urbana

$7,500 Sign-On Bonus for Licensed Special Education Teachers!


Pay Range: $48,380 to $92,135


 


About Us:
Circle Academy Urbana is a therapeutic special education school serving students in grades K-12. Our private school is committed to preparing and empowering students for success in school, at home, and in the community. We provide a structured, nurturing, and therapeutic learning environment that supports each student's academic and emotional growth.


 


Position Overview:
We are currently seeking a qualified Special Education Teacher to join our Circle Academy Urbana team. The ideal candidate will be responsible for creating a supportive, engaging classroom environment that promotes academic excellence and incorporates Social & Emotional Learning (SEL) alongside mental health stability. The Special Education Teacher works with small class sizes and classroom support staff in a positive, team-oriented atmosphere.


As a Special Education Teacher at Circle Academy Urbana, you will play an essential role in helping students overcome barriers to learning and providing them with the tools to succeed in both their academic and personal lives. Our Special Education Teacher will collaborate closely with families, support staff, and school leadership to ensure each student receives individualized instruction and support.


 


Key Responsibilities:




  • Design and deliver individualized academic instruction to students with diverse learning needs.




  • Integrate Social & Emotional Learning (SEL) and mental health strategies into the curriculum.




  • Foster a supportive classroom environment where students can thrive academically and emotionally.




  • Collaborate with classroom support staff and other educational professionals to ensure students’ success.




  • Establish clear and effective communication with families, school leadership, and support staff.




  • Monitor student progress and adjust instructional methods as necessary.




  • Create and implement individualized education plans (IEPs) for students, ensuring they meet educational and behavioral goals.




 


Qualifications:




  • Education: Bachelor’s degree in Special Education or related field (required).




  • Certification: Valid Illinois LBS1 certification (required).




  • Experience: Previous experience working with children in a therapeutic or special education setting is preferred.




 


What We Offer:




  • Competitive salary based on education and experience ($48,380 - $92,135 per year).




  • Small class sizes: 10 or fewer students per class.




  • Additional support staff: Two additional support staff (Paraeducator and Teaching Assistant) in every classroom.




  • Tuition Assistance: Support for obtaining LBS1 Certification or Special Education Teacher Certification.




  • Relocation Assistance: Available up to $2,500.




  • Summer Income: Opportunity to earn additional income over the summer (31 days at $35/hour).




  • State-of-the-art facilities: Newly constructed, 51,000-square-foot school building.

Cunningham and the Community: 
Urbana is part of the twin cities of Champaign–Urbana  in east-central Illinois, about 140 miles south of Chicago, 125 miles west of Indianapolis, and 170 miles northeast of St. Louis. Home to the University of Illinois Urbana-Champaign, the area combines the energy of a college town with the warmth of a close-knit community. Residents enjoy diverse dining, parks, festivals, and a rich cultural scene—making it an ideal place to live, work, and grow.


Founded in 1895, Cunningham Children’s Home is a leading child welfare and educational services agency, supporting more than 977 youth and families each year through residential treatment, special education, and community-based programs.
